logo

Output c94ba59515c155eb38d61836bd162d05f26109fe37100ec40ff7081b30a8cbc4:2

value
426800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cdcdc050e2f6efc714e19606a2e6a84a06b22bc OP_EQUAL
address
3D5EHuzaybHro4bXy2YY6kniN74HPs7vvS
transaction
c94ba59515c155eb38d61836bd162d05f26109fe37100ec40ff7081b30a8cbc4